Preparation and Microstructure of Nano MoSi2-SiC Composite by Melt Infiltration Process

Abstract:

MoSi2-SiC composite was successfully prepared by Si melt infiltration into Mo+C preforms. The crystal grain size of the resultant matrix is 150-600nm, and the size of SiC phase produced is 30-160nm which disperses homogeneously in the matrix. The strength of the composite is 214.8MPa, the toughness is 4.1MPa·m1/2, these mechanical properties are higher than that of single phase MoSi2. TEM results show lots of stacking faults, some dislocations, and twins existing in the composite.
